Output 57824450a86c94481a1ecb62dbd49933c75323f4cbcf649045c5ec1210a4a8d0:8

value
540529
script pubkey
OP_0 OP_PUSHBYTES_20 408cdd17a38bdb6a1d0eec4fba39adf79be4c0a2
address
bc1qgzxd69ar30dk58gwa38m5wdd77d7fs9zmxz8a0
transaction
57824450a86c94481a1ecb62dbd49933c75323f4cbcf649045c5ec1210a4a8d0
spent
true